No constituency re-delineation for peninsula, Sabah for now: EC

Only Sarawak is under consideration as it has been eight years since the state’s last redrawing of electoral boundaries

KUALA LUMPUR – The Election Commission (EC) is not planning a constituency re-delineation in Peninsular Malaysia or Sabah for the time being, according to its chairman Tan Sri Abdul Ghani Salleh.

A review of electoral boundaries for these states will only be initiated after a notice is given to the Dewan Rakyat Speaker and to the prime minister, he said in a statement today.

“There are no plans to carry out a review of the demarcation of boundaries in the Malay states and in Sabah, as the period (before redelineation) is still in effect.

“For Sarawak (however), EC is studying the appropriateness of carrying out a review,” Ghani said.

His statement follows news reports citing sources in the Gabungan Parti Sarawak (GPS) state government claiming the state has submitted an official paper to Putrajaya asking for more parliamentary seats.

Sarawak is due for a re-delineation exercise, which is held every eight years as provided for in the federal constitution, as the last redrawing of its electoral boundaries was held in 2015.

Ghani however, said the Malay states in the peninsula, and Sabah, last had their re-delineation exercises in 2018 and 2017, respectively.

Therefore, states in the peninsula are only due for another exercise in 2026, and for Sabah in 2025. – January 1, 2024
